Aarhus University Seal

Publications

Search for publications at Department of Computer Science

Below you find a complete list of publications published and edited by scientists at the Department of Computer Science

Sort by: Date | Author | Title

Torgersen, M. (2001). Unifying Abstractions. (DAIMI PhD Dissertation PD-01-2 ed.) Department of Computer Science.
Büscher, M., Krogh, P., Mogensen, P. & Shapiro, D. (2001). Vision on the move - technologies for the footloose. Appliance Design, 1(1), 11-14.
Poulsen, S. H., Fjord-Larsen, M., Hansen, F. A. & Christensen, B. G. (2001). Visualizing guided tours. Poster session presented at Conference on Hypertext and Hypermedia. Hypertext '01, Århus, Denmark. http://www.daimi.au.dk/~fah/papers/ht01-paper-final.pdf
Poulsen, S. H., Fjord-Larsen, M., Hansen, F. A. & Christensen, B. G. (2001). Visualizing guided tours with W3D. Poster session presented at The 12th ACM Conference on Hypertext and Hypermedia, Århus, Denmark.
Ernst, E. (2001). What's in a name?. Paper presented at 15th European Conference on Object-Oriented Programming. ECOOP 2001, Budapest, Hungary. http://www.daimi.au.dk/~eernst/papers/fics01.pdf
Mogensen, P. (2001). Workspace - distributed work support through spatial computing environments. Paper presented at Disappearing Computer Jamboree, Zürich, Switzerland.
Madsen, O. L. (2000). Abstraction and Modularization in the BETA Programming Language. In J. Gutknecht & W. Weck (Eds.), Modular Programming Languages: Joint Modular Languages Conference, JMLC 2000, Zurich, Switzerland, September 6-8, 2000. Proceedings (pp. 211-237). Springer. https://doi.org/10.1007/10722581_18
Engberg, U. H. & Nielsen, M. (2000). A Calculus of Communicating Systems with Label Passing – Ten Years After. In G. D. Plotkin, C. Stirling & M. Tofte (Eds.), Proof, Language, and Interaction: Essays in Honour of Robin Milner (pp. 599-622). MIT Press.
Christensen, H. B. & Røn, H. (2000). A Case Study of Framework Design for Horizontal Reuse. In 37th International Conference on Technology of Object-Oriented Languages and Systems, 2000. TOOLS-Pacific 2000. Proceedings. (pp. 278-289). IEEE Computer Society Press. https://doi.org/10.1109/TOOLS.2000.891376
Christensen, H. B. & Røn, H. (2000). A Case Study of Horizontal Reuse in a Project-Driven Organisation. In Seventh Asia-Pacific Software Engineering Conference, 2000. APSEC 2000. Proceedings. (pp. 292-298). IEEE Computer Society Press. https://doi.org/10.1109/APSEC.2000.896711
Danvy, O. & Nielsen, L. R. (2000). A Higher-Order Colon Translation. BRICS Report Series, (RS-00-33).
Buhrman, H., Miltersen, P. B., Radhakrishnan, J. & Venkatesh, S. (2000). Are bitvectors optimal? In Proceedings of the thirty-second annual ACM symposium on Theory of computing (pp. 449-458). Association for Computing Machinery. https://doi.org/10.1145/335305.335357
Danvy, O. & Rhiger, M. (2000). A Simple Take on Typed Abstract Syntax in Haskell-Like Languages. BRICS Report Series, (RS-00-34).
Schwartzbach, M. I. & Sandholm, A. (2000). A Type System for Dynamic Web Documents. In M. Wegman & T. Reps (Eds.), Proceedings of the 27th ACM SIGPLAN-SIGACT symposium on Principles of programming languages (pp. 290-301). Association for Computing Machinery. https://doi.org/10.1145/325694.325733
Bertelsen, O. W. & Nielsen, C. (2000). Augmented reality as a design tool for mobile interfaces. In Proceedings of the 3rd conference on Designing interactive systems (pp. 185-192). Association for Computing Machinery. https://doi.org/10.1145/347642.347714
Arge, L. A., Procopiuc, O., Ramaswamy, S., Suel, T., Vahrenhold, J. & Vitter, J. S. (2000). A Unified Approach for Indexed and Non-indexed Spatial Joins. In C. Zaniolo, P. C. Lockemann, M. H. Scholl & T. Grust (Eds.), Advances in Database Technology - EDBT 2000: 7th International Conference on Extending Database Technology Konstanz, Germany, March 27-31, 2000 Proceedings (pp. 413-429). Springer. https://doi.org/10.1007/3-540-46439-5_29
Christensen, H. B. & Røn, H. (2000). Case Study of Maturing and Reusing a Framework. Department of Computer Science, Aarhus University.
Buscher, M., Christensen, M., Grønbæk, K., Krogh, P., Mogensen, P. H., Shapiro, D. & Ørbæk, P. (2000). Collaborative Augmented Reality Environments: Integrating VR, Working Materials, and Distributed Work Spaces. In Proceedings of the third international conference on Collaborative virtual environments (pp. 47-56). Association for Computing Machinery. https://doi.org/10.1145/351006.351012
Elgaard, J., Møller, A. & Schwartzbach, M. I. (2000). Compile-Time Debugging of C Programs Working on Trees. In G. Smolka (Ed.), Programming Languages and Systems: 9th European Symposium on Programming, ESOP 2000 Held as Part of the Joint European Conferences on Theory and Practice of Software, ETAPS 2000 Berlin, Germany, March 25 – April 2, 2000 Proceedings (pp. 119-134). Springer. https://doi.org/10.1007/3-540-46425-5_8
Bødker, S., Grønbæk, K. & Mogensen, P. H. (2000). Cooperative Design. In A. Kent (Ed.), Encyclopedia of Library and Information Science (Vol. 67, pp. 108-119). Marcel Dekker.
Bødker, S., Ehn, P., Sjögren, D. & Sundblad, Y. (2000). Cooperative design perspectives on 20 years with "the Scandinavian IT Design Model". In Proceedings of the first Nordic conference on Human-computer interaction Association for Computing Machinery.
Bødker, S. (2000). Coordinating technical support platforms. Association for Computing Machinery. Communications, 43(11). https://doi.org/10.1145/352515.352520
Danvy, O. & Nielsen, L. R. (2000). CPS Transformation of Beta-Redexes. BRICS Report Series, (RS-00-35).
Damm, C. H., Hansen, K. M., Thomsen, M. & Tyrsted, M. (2000). Creative Object-Oriented Modelling: Support for Intuition, Flexibility, and Collaboration in CASE Tools. In E. Bertino (Ed.), ECOOP 2000 - Object-Oriented Programming: 14th European Conference Sophia Antipolis and Cannes, France, June 12-16, 2000 Proceedings (pp. 27-43). Springer. https://doi.org/10.1007/3-540-45102-1_2
Buscher, M., Christensen, M., Mogensen, P. H., shapiro, D. & Ørbæk, P. (2000). Creativity, Complexity, and Precision: Information Visualization for (Landscape) Architecture. In Proceedings of the IEEE Symposium on Information Visualization 2000 (InfoVis 2000) (pp. 167-172). IEEE. https://doi.org/10.1109/INFVIS.2000.885105
Bødker, S., Petersen, M. G. & Brodersen, A. C. (2000). Creativity, cooperation and interactive design. In Proceedings of the 3rd conference on Designing interactive systems: processes, practices, methods, and techniques (pp. 252-261). Association for Computing Machinery. https://doi.org/10.1145/347642.347757
Bertelsen, O. W. (2000). Design artefacts: Towards a design-oriented epistemology. Scandinavian Journal of Information Systems.
Bouvin, N. O. (2000). Designing user interfaces for collaborative web-based open hypermedia. In Proceedings of the eleventh ACM on Hypertext and hypermedia (pp. 230-231). Association for Computing Machinery. https://doi.org/10.1145/336296.336389
Klarlund, N., Møller, A. & Schwartzbach, M. I. (2000). Document Structure Description 1.0. BRICS Notes Series, (NS-00-7).
Klarlund, N., Møller, A. & Schwartzbach, M. I. (2000). DSD: A Schema Language for XML. In Proceedings of the third workshop on Formal methods in software practice (pp. 101-111). Association for Computing Machinery. https://doi.org/10.1145/349360.351158
Brodal, G. S. & Jakob, R. (2000). Dynamic Planar Convex Hull with Optimal Query Time and O(log n · log log n ) Update Time. In Algorithm Theory - SWAT 2000: 7th Scandinavian Workshop on Algorithm Theory Bergen, Norway, July 5–7, 2000 Proceedings (pp. 181-186). Springer. https://doi.org/10.1007/3-540-44985-X_7
Damgård, I. B. (2000). Efficient Concurrent Zero-Knowledge in the Auxiliary String Model. In B. Preneel (Ed.), Advances in Cryptology - EUROCRYPT 2000: International Conference on the Theory and Application of Cryptographic Techniques Bruges, Belgium, May 14-18, 2000 Proceedings (pp. 418-430). Springer. https://doi.org/10.1007/3-540-45539-6_30
Agarwal, P. K., Arge, L. A., Erickson, J., Franciosa, P. G. & Vitter, J. S. (2000). Efficient Searching with Linear Constraints. Journal of Computer and System Sciences, 61, Issue 2, 194-216. https://doi.org/10.1006/jcss.2000.1709
Arge, L. A., Chase, J. S., Vitter, J. S. & Wickremsinghe, R. (2000). Efficient Sorting Using Registers and Caches. In S. Näher & D. Wagner (Eds.), Algorithm Engineering: 4th International Workshop, WAE 2000 Saarbrücken, Germany, September 5-8, 2000 Proceedings (pp. 51-62) https://doi.org/10.1007/3-540-44691-5_5
Cramer, R., Damgård, I. B. & MacKenzie, P. (2000). Efficient Zero-Knowledge Proofs of Knowledge without Intractability Assumptions. In H. Imai & Y. Zheng (Eds.), Public Key Cryptography: Third International Workshop on Practice and Theory in Public Key Cryptosystems, PKC 2000, Melbourne, Victoria, Australia, January 18-20, 2000. Proceedings (pp. 354-373). Springer. https://doi.org/10.1007/978-3-540-46588-1_24
Bouvin, N. O. (2000). Experiences with OHP and Issues for the Future. In Open Hypermedia Systems and Structural Computing: 6th International Workshop, OHS-6 2nd International Workshop, SC-2 San Antonio, Texas, USA, May 30 – June 3, 2000 Proceedings (pp. 191-206). Springer. https://doi.org/10.1007/3-540-39941-0_3
Brodal, G. S. & Pedersen, C. N. S. (2000). Finding Maximal Quasiperiodicities in Strings. In R. Giancarlo & D. Sankoff (Eds.), Combinatorial Pattern Matching: 11th Annual Symposium, CPM 2000 Montreal, Canada, June 21–23, 2000 Proceedings (pp. 397-411). Springer. https://doi.org/10.1007/3-540-45123-4_33
Danvy, O. (2000). Formalizing Implementation Strategies for First-Class Continuations. In G. Smolka (Ed.), Programming Languages and Systems: 9th European Symposium on Programming, ESOP 2000 Held as Part of the Joint European Conferences on Theory and Practice of Software, ETAPS 2000 Berlin, Germany, March 25 – April 2, 2000 Proceedings (pp. 88-103). Springer. https://doi.org/10.1007/3-540-46425-5_6
Bødker, S. & Buur, J. (2000). From usability lab to design collaboratorium: reframing usability practice. In Proceedings of the 3rd conference on Designing interactive systems: processes, practices, methods, and techniques (pp. 297-307). Association for Computing Machinery. https://doi.org/10.1145/347642.347768
Danvy, O. (2000). Functional unparsing. Journal of Functional Programming, 621-625.
Cramer, R., Damgård, I. B. & Maurer, U. (2000). General Secure Multi-party Computation from any Linear Secret-Sharing Scheme. In B. Preneel (Ed.), Advances in Cryptology - EUROCRYPT 2000: International Conference on the Theory and Application of Cryptographic Techniques Bruges, Belgium, May 14-18, 2000 Proceedings (pp. 316-334). Springer. https://doi.org/10.1007/3-540-45539-6_22
Jurdzinski, M. & Nielsen, M. (2000). Hereditary History Preserving Bisimilarity Is Undecidable. In H. Reichel & S. Tison (Eds.), STACS 2000: 17th Annual Symposium on Theoretical Aspects of Computer Science Lille, France, February 17-19, 2000 Proceedings (pp. 358-369). Springer. https://doi.org/10.1007/3-540-46541-3_30
Christensen, H. B. & Caspersen, M. E. (2000). Here, There and Everywhere - On the Recurring Use of Turtle Graphics in CS1. In Proceedings of the Australasian conference on Computing education (pp. 34-40). Association for Computing Machinery. https://doi.org/10.1145/359369.359375
Mogensen, P. H. & Grønbæk, K. (2000). Hypermedia in the Virtual Project Room - Toward Open 3D Spatial Hypermedia. In Proceedings of the Eleventh Conference on Hypertext and Hypermedia (pp. 113-122). Association for Computing Machinery. https://doi.org/10.1145/336296.336340
Brodal, G. S. & Srinivasan, V. (2000). Improved Bounds for Dictionary Look-up with One Error. Information Processing Letters, 75(1-2), 57-59. https://doi.org/10.1016/S0020-0190(00)00079-X
Damgård, I. B. & Nielsen, J. B. (2000). Improved Non-committing Encryption Schemes Based on a General Complexity Assumption. In M. Bellare (Ed.), Advances in Cryptology - CRYPTO 2000: 20th Annual International Cryptology Conference Santa Barbara, California, USA, August 20-24, 2000 Proceedings (pp. 432-450). Springer. https://doi.org/10.1007/3-540-44598-6_27